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en Somers Township
¿Que tipo de alquileres hay actualmente en Somers Township?
Actualmente hay 32 Apartamentos de Alquiler en Somers Township, NY con precios que van desde $1,025 hasta $6,000. También hay 36 Casas Unifamiliares, Condominios y Casas Adosadas en alquiler disponibles actualmente en Somers Township que van desde $2,250 hasta $50,000.
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en Somers Township?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Somers Township oscilan entre $2,650 hasta $6,000,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$3,300 hasta $9,000.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$5,300 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$3,100.
